Porterdale to hold city-wide reunion
Placeholder Image

 The Friends of Porterdale, city of Porterdale and Porterdale Woman’s Club invite everyone to attend the 2008 Porterdale Reunion/Festival which will be held Oct. 4, from 10 a.m. until 5 p.m. in the city of Porterdale.

Everyone is invited to "come cross the bridge from the past to the future and help Porterdale come alive again," by renewing old friendships, making and meeting new friends, enjoying food, arts and crafts and activities for children and bringing their Porterdale memorabilia for everyone to see.

It is not required that attendees be past or present residents of Porterdale to attend. Everyone is invited to come and see what is happening in the Mill Village. Registration begins at 10 a.m. in front of the Mill Lofts.

From 10 a.m. until 2 p.m. Darrell Huckaby will autograph his new book "A Southerner Looks at all 50."

Memorial bricks will be in place in the alleyway between the two old store buildings thanks to "Homes by the Hills."

Smiley’s, Jimbo’s, Baby Cakes, Tattersalls at the Mill, The Porterdale Seafood Market, CorkPoppers and the Barber Shop will all be open for business.
